The project I'm analyzing has functions that have dereferenced pointers as the parameters:
extern void func( Custom_Type &func_param );
where "Custom_Type" is a typedef-ed struct object. Lines like this give me a
extern void func( Custom_Type &func_param ); ^ Expected a ")"
error in Polyspace (Bug Finder) in front of where the ampersand (&) is located. I was able to fix this error by changing the
&func_param --> * func_param
in place with the processing script option, but then that just leads to numerous errors complaining about types not matching (which makes perfect sense since the parameter type was changed).
Is there a way to inform Polyspace that the parenthesis it's expecting is at the end of the line and that the dereferenced pointer is valid?
